INDIANAPOLIS 4, PARKSIDE 0
UIndy came to Wood Road Field and spoiled the Parkside women's soccer season-opener, as the Greyhounds scored a pair of goals in each half to cruise to the 4-0 win.

HOW IT HAPPENED
UIndy took the early lead in the 18
th minute with a goal by Taylor Peck, her first of two in the game. Less than 30-seconds later, the Greyhounds had a 2-0 lead off a penalty kick.

In the second half, UIndy scored goals in the 47
th and 73
rd minute to help the team win their opener.

STATWORTHY
UIndy finished with 21 shots, 11 on goal while the Rangers were led by
Jazmin Castanon with three shots, with one on goal.
Viktoria Silva,
Delaney Benich and
Emma Keaser each added a shot as well for the Rangers, who finished with six as a team.

Freshman goalkeeper
Izzy Guyer had seven saves in her college debut with Parkside. UIndy had five corner kicks while the Rangers had one.
